    Job Description Summary:

    As an Enterprise Project Manager, you are the strategic lead for Modernizing Medicine’s most complex, high-value customer implementations. This is a high-visibility role responsible for managing the end-to-end onboarding journey for large-scale healthcare organizations and multi-specialty practices. You will serve as the primary bridge between our internal cross-functional teams and the client’s executive leadership, ensuring that our software solutions are deployed with precision, driving immediate clinical and operational value.

    Role & Responsibilities

    Strategic Implementation & Governance

    • Full-Lifecycle Leadership: Lead the initiation, planning, execution, and closing of enterprise-level implementations, ensuring a seamless transition from Sales handoff to "Go-Live" and ultimate handoff to Support/Customer Success.
    • Complex Orchestration: Manage large-scale project workstreams including technical configuration, data conversion, 3rd-party integrations (interoperability), and specialized clinical workflow training.
    • Governance Framework: Establish and lead project steering committees; facilitate high-stakes meetings with client C-suite (COO, CTO, CIO, CEO) to align on KPIs and success criteria.

    Cross-Functional Collaboration

    • Internal Synergy: Act as the point of contact and bridge across Sales, Product, Engineering, and Training teams to resolve bottlenecks and ensure resource alignment.
    • Process Advocacy: Follow and contribute to the EPMO playbook by identifying systemic gaps and implementing process improvements that reduce "Time-to-Value."

    Risk & Financial Management

    • Advanced Risk Mitigation: Proactively identify and resolve high-impact risks; develop contingency plans for complex data migrations or change-management resistance within client organizations.
    • Scope Control: Rigorously manage project scope and budgets, ensuring high-quality delivery while maintaining the profitability of the professional services engagement.

    Skills & Qualifications:

    • Experience: 5–10+ years of project management experience, with an emphasis on SaaS implementation or Enterprise Professional Services.
    • Healthcare Expertise: Deep understanding of the HealthTech landscape (EHR, PM, RCM) is a significant plus. Familiarity with clinical workflows and regulatory requirements (HIPAA, MIPS/MACRA) is highly valued.
    • Collaboration: Proven ability to work cross-functionally and influence stakeholders without direct authority. You are a diplomat who can navigate complex needs and challenges.
    • Project Rigor: PMP Certification is highly preferred. Mastery of Agile, Waterfall, and Hybrid methodologies. Expertise in enterprise PM tools (e.g., Smartsheet, Jira, Salesforce, Cloud Coach).
    • Education: Bachelor’s degree required; Master’s degree or equivalent experience in Business or Healthcare Administration preferred.
    • Communication: Elite verbal and written communication skills; ability to distill complex technical hurdles into clear, actionable updates for executive leadership.
